The Nigerian Centre for Diseases Control (NCDC) has said the man reported to have died of Lassa fever at the State House Clinic, Abuja recently did not die of the disease. Speaking to Daily Trust over the phone yesterday in Abuja, National Coordinator of the centre, Professor Abdulsalami Nasidi said “it is not true.
The man did not die of Lassa fever.”
